电子商务服务网站_手工搭建Magento电子商务网站(Linux)

本文主要介绍了如何在Linux系统下手工搭建Magento电子商务网站。文章详细阐述了搭建过程中的关键步骤,包括环境配置、安装过程以及后续的优化和维护等,为读者提供了一份详尽的操作指南。

在当今数字化时代,电子商务网站已成为企业互联网营销的重要组成部分,Magento作为一个开源的电子商务平台,因其灵活性和丰富的功能而广受欢迎,下面将详细解析在Linux环境下手工搭建Magento电子商务网站的整个过程:

电子商务服务网站_手工搭建Magento电子商务网站(Linux)插图1

1、系统要求和准备工作

云服务器选择:选择一个适合的云服务提供商并购买云服务器是第一步,阿里云ECS是一个不错的选择,它提供了弹性的云计算服务。

操作系统要求:安装Linux操作系统,如CentOS 7.2 64位版本,因为它支持Magento及其他所需软件的运行。

2、必要软件安装与配置

LAMP平台搭建:LAMP(Linux, Apache, MySQL, PHP)是构建Magento的基础环境,需要逐一安装配置各个组件。

Apache HTTP服务器:作为Web服务器,Apache是Magento网站的运行环境,需要首先进行安装和配置。

MySQL数据库:Magento使用MySQL作为数据存储的后端,安装配置MySQL是至关重要的一步。

电子商务服务网站_手工搭建Magento电子商务网站(Linux)插图3

PHP环境配置:PHP是Magento开发的编程语言,适当版本的PHP需要被正确安装在服务器上。

3、数据库及工具配置

创建Magento数据库:在MySQL中创建一个专门的数据库,用于存储Magento的数据。

Composer安装配置:Composer是PHP的依赖管理工具,Magento的安装和后续开发都依赖于此工具,因此需要正确安装和配置。

4、Magento安装与配置

安装Magento:通过Composer安装Magento到服务器,并确保所有必要的依赖都被正确安装。

配置Magento:根据业务需求配置Magento的店铺信息、支付方式、运费等,使其按照期望的方式运行。

电子商务服务网站_手工搭建Magento电子商务网站(Linux)插图5

5、后期维护与优化

添加cron作业:为了确保Magento系统的正常运作,如定时执行某些任务,需要设置cron作业。

安全设置:放行安全组的入方向端口80和3306,这些分别是Apache和MySQL的默认端口,以确保外部可以访问网站和数据库。

而在实际操作过程中,还需要注意以下几个要点:

1、保证所有软件都是从官方源安装,避免使用不安全第三方包。

2、定期更新系统和应用软件,以修补可能的安全漏洞。

3、对MySQL进行备份,防止数据丢失。

4、使用SSL/TLS加密,保护网站数据传输的安全。

5、进行压力测试和性能优化,确保网站稳定运行。

搭建一个Magento电子商务网站是一个涉及多个步骤和技术栈的过程,从准备工作到安装配置LAMP平台,再到Magento的具体安装配置,每一步都需要谨慎操作,后期的维护与优化也同样重要,以确保网站能够长期稳定运行,对于初次建站的用户来说,虽然过程可能较为复杂,但遵循正确的指导和实践,也能够顺利完成。

本文来源于互联网,如若侵权,请联系管理员删除,本文链接:https://www.9969.net/16298.html

至强防御至强防御
上一篇 2024年7月5日 01:00
下一篇 2024年7月5日 01:00

相关推荐